Its the socket that the skb will be delivered to, so I don't see an issue. Theoretically you could set a different mark in input, but what is it good for? Its too late to change routing result. As this sits in input hook, route lookup done by stack (not by fib expr) already picked nft_in as the 'right' interface for this daddr.
